I want you go in depth in the 6 Steps to an Utah Dealers
License
Step Number 1 Dealer Surety Bond and Insurance
The State of Utah requires you to obtain a $75,000 dealer
surety bond before you can obtain your Utah dealers license
bond must be a surety bond eecuted by an insurance or
bonding company authorized to do business in Utah, and you
must submit the original with good credit you bond will cost
about 300 to 400 dollars a year
2-Obtain FEIN & Utah Sales Ta #
You must apply for a Utah sales tax ID number before you
apply for your Utah Dealer License,

Step 3 Background check
You will need an FBI Background check in order to obtain a
Utah Dealers License

Step 4-Building & Lot
You must have a building for your Utah dealers license. Your
business building must be a permanent enclosed building
owned or leased by you, The established place of business
must be devoted mainly to the operation of your dealership
You must have display area for at least 3 vehicles You must
have permanent sign at least 24 square feet, the sign must
be permanent in nature, and you will need to submit
photographs of your office, lot, and sign.
Step 5, Attend a Dealer Class
You must attend a dealer training class in Utah , click here

When you submit your application correctly you should
receive your Utah Dealers license in about 30 days.
